Source: Bob Iger and NBA commissioner Adam Silver are very close

Advertisement

Bob Iger, one of the Los Angeles Lakers' new incoming majority owners, may have something of an advantage over Mark Walter, the man who is selling his majority stake to him and Josh Kushner. It isn't necessarily that Iger had been the CEO of the Walt Disney Company for many years, although that could turn out to be a plus for the franchise.

Iger reportedly has a close relationship with NBA commissioner Adam Silver, and it is a relationship that has been built and strengthened over many years. The league's media contract with ABC and ESPN, the two networks that have been televising games since 2002, and the resumption of the 2020 season inside the Walt Disney World Resort made that close relationship possible, as Dave McMenamin of ESPN pointed out.

"The two worked closely over the years in negotiating the league's television rights deals with ESPN (Disney is its majority owner) and were praised for their partnership in restarting the 2019-20 season with a 'bubble' hosted on Disney properties in Orlando, Florida, after a four-month hiatus because of the COVID-19 pandemic."

According to one source, the relationship between Iger and Silver extends well beyond the business realm.

"Bob and Adam are close," one league office source told ESPN. "They're not just business close. They're vacation-together close."

Iger first joined ABC in 1974, and 20 years later, he became the president and chief operating officer of Capital Cities/ABC, the network's parent company. After the Walt Disney Company purchased ABC the following year, Iger became the president of Disney in 2000 under then-CEO Michael Eisner. He became the company's CEO in 2005 after Eisner stepped down and held that role until 2020 before serving a separate stint as its CEO from 2022 until March of this year.

Iger, 75, admitted back in 2021 to Lakers coach JJ Redick, who was then the co-host of "The Old Man and the Three" podcast, that he became a Los Angeles Clippers fan after he moved to the Southland in 2000. He said he had previously been a New York Knicks fan.
